Men's Rowing Races at McCarthy-McGee Challenge Cup

4/27/2024 8:09:00 PM

WORCESTER, Mass. -- The Connecticut College men's rowing team competed at the McCarthy-McGee Challenge Cup on Saturday morning on Lake Quinsigamond.

For the third straight year, WPI defeated Boston College to retain the Cup. The Engineers were second overall in the marquee event and won their other two races.
 
In the 1V8 race, it was Coast Guard that was first to the finish line in 6:18.10, trailed by WPI (6:28.38) and BC (6:40.33). Conn's boat, coxed by Callista Crisonino, placed fourth and completed the 2,000-meter course in a time of 7:07.68.
 
The Camels also had a boat in the water for the 2V8 competition. The Engineers tasted victory in 6:32.89 ahead of Coast Guard (6:41.79) and BC (6:47.25). Conn, led by Ben Levine, crossed the line in fourth at 7:25.82.
 
Conn is back on the water at the New England Championships on Saturday, May 4 at Lake Quinsigamond.
